Poncho Review (Invision Community)

Poncho is a recently released single player 2D side scrolling puzzle platformer developed by Delve Interactive and published by Rising Star Games for PS4, Wii U, PC, MAC and Linux, in which you, a cute little bundle of nuts and bolts, donning a glorious red poncho is the last ray of hope for humanity.

Read Full Story >>
The story is too old to be commented.